Spirit of Alaska

Her shallow draft, spacious bow and comfortable cruising speed make for optimum wildlife viewing.

With three Bridge Deck Deluxe cabins, she offers one most unusual cruising feature - view windows both port and starboard, left and right. The Deluxe category is the top end of a wide range of categories available, including economical Lower Deck inside staterooms with private facilities, and Main and Upper Deck cabins which feature large view windows.

  • 78 guests
  • 143 feet in length
  • Cruising speed of 12 knots
  • Registered in United States
  • American crew
  • Equipped for bow landings
  • All cabins feature private facilities
  • Cabin proportions as illustrated are approximate
  • Bed sizes vary from standard
